No.

An AS (Associates of Science) or AA (Associates of Arts) are both two year college degrees, usually only offered by community colleges.

A GED is an approximate equivelent for a graduation from a high school.

(This answer is for United States education systems.)

Is a RN the same thing as ADN?

Sometimes, sometimes not. RN - in this sense - means one thing, registered nurse. ADN means associates degree in nursing (typically an RN). You can be an RN graduating from a diploma program, associates degree (ADN), or a bachelor's degree (BSN). In any event, all are an RN, just at from different educational levels.

If a bachelor's degree takes 126 credits how many would it have been for the associate's degree of the same major?

The associates degree can range between 60 and 64 credits, depending on the specific school, the specific major, and state mandates.

Can i get an associate's degree in something and still work towards getting my bachlors degree for the same thing?

Yes you can. Just make sure you are taking a transferable associates degree. Many individuals start with an associates degree then transferring to a for year college or university to finish the bachelor's degree.


Associate arts degree transfer to?

Typically, the associate of arts degree is a transfer program for those students wishing to pursue their bachelor's degree within the same field. As long as the school you took the associates at has a regional accreditation, the coursework and degree will be recognized by all other colleges and universities.
